Anglian Water is seeking a Lead Bioresources Technician to manage and optimize water recycling and bioresource processes at their Great Billing location. The role requires operational experience in a mechanical or process improvement environment, emphasizing health and safety compliance, team collaboration, and continuous improvement

Job Summary

  • The Lead Bioresources Technician plays a crucial role in ensuring the efficient operation of water recycling and bioresource processes at Anglian Water.
  • This position involves identifying improvements, managing site resources, and liaising with contractors while maintaining strict health and safety compliance.
  • Employees receive competitive benefits including personal private health care, a pension scheme with double matching up to 6%, and a business use van.
